Mount Kilimanjaro is made up of three volcanoes, named Kibo, Mawenzi, and Shira, according to Wikipedia.

Kilimanjaro is a large stratovolcano. Two of its three peaks, Mawenzi and Shira, are extinct while Kibo, its highest peak, is dormant and could erupt again. The last major eruption has been dated to between 150,000 and 200,000 years ago
